I use Explorer++ to help me determine the version of a Quickbooks file.
Using Windows 7 when I hover over a file name it will show the last opened with name or the archived with name of the program used such as QuickBooks 2005 or QuickBooks 2014.

When I hover of the file names in Windows 10 this information no longer displays.

I know the info is still there but I cannot figure out how to see it.
So what am I missing?
